The Great Scooter Mishap
One of Amazing Dog Stories‘ most sidesplitting tales is Wilk’s effort to provide his Golden Retriever, George Burns, the ultimate outdoor adventure—by riding a scooter with him. The concept was elementary: hook George’s leash on the handlebar and let him trot beside while Wilk rolled along San Clemente’s hilly streets. It looked like a sure-fire plan… that was about to go awry.
George, a strong and energetic dog, had other ideas. One day, without warning, he suddenly bolted in a different direction, yanking Wilk (and the scooter) off course. In an instant, Wilk found himself flying through the air and landing hard on the pavement. Meanwhile, George stood nearby, wagging his tail as if nothing had happened.
It was a classic case of what seemed like a good idea at the time, and the story is one that every dog owner can relate to—when your pup has a mind of its own, things rarely go as planned!
A Puppy’s Thanksgiving Feast
Another laugh-out-loud moment from the book features little Petey, an adventurous puppy with a big appetite. During a family gathering, Petey mysteriously vanished, sparking a frantic search. Wilk and his guests scoured the house, the yard, and even the adjacent forest, fearing the worst. But just when panic was setting in, the truth was revealed.
Petey hadn’t gone anywhere. He had discovered a can of solidified turkey grease that had been left behind a trash bin after Thanksgiving dinner, and he was happily licking away—completely oblivious to the chaos he had caused. He was so focused on his “snack” that he didn’t even respond to the calls of his worried owners. Though relief washed over everyone when he was found, the consequences of his feast soon became clear—poor Petey spent the rest of the evening throwing up his ill-gotten treat!
It was a lesson in both the sneaky nature of puppies and the importance of keeping food out of reach!
